## AuthData
|
||||
|
||||
Interface containing data used for communication with the Saleor API:
|
||||
|
||||
```ts
|
||||
export interface AuthData {
|
||||
domain: string;
|
||||
token: string;
|
||||
apiUrl: string;
|
||||
appId: string;
|
||||
jwks: string;
|
||||
}
|
||||
```
|
||||
|
||||
- `domain` - Domain of the API
|
||||
- `token` - Authorization token
|
||||
- `apiUrl` - Full URL to the Saleor GraphQL API
|
||||
- `appID` - ID of the app assigned during the installation process
|
||||
- `jwks` - JSON Web Key Set available at `https://<your-saleor-domain>/.well-known/jwks.json`, cached in the APL for the faster webhook validation
